We build the products we want to see on the market but take feedback from customers very seriously when deciding what to build next. - [Our Team](https://hellbender.com/our-team/): The Hellbender team draws on their backgrounds in robotics, space, defense, and manufacturing industries to deliver creative solutions to customer problems. - [What’s a Hellbender?](https://hellbender.com/whats-a-hellbender/): The Hellbender - cryptobranchus alleganiensis - is North America’s only giant salamander. It is native to the waterways in the hills of the eastern United States, and is the official state amphibian of Pennsylvania, where our company is headquartered. Hellbenders as a species are listed as near threatened; they live only in clean and flowing rocky streams, breathing through their skin.  In this way, they are an indicator of unpolluted water. - [Warranty & Returns](https://hellbender.com/warranty-returns/): Hellbender provides a 30-day return period for all standard products. He has a great love for the outdoors and enjoys riding his 2018 Triumph Tiger down winding Pennsylvania roads and camping with his husband. - [Dave Pacella](https://hellbender.com/about-us-deprecated/dave-pacella/): As someone with roots in Western Pennsylvania and a family of four in the area, Dave became a co-founder at Hellbender to be part of its mission to support the local economic ecosystem while bringing back products that are made in America. ## Job listings ## Products - [Tendryl Camera](https://hellbender.com/product/tendryl-camera/): Edge-AI Camera with Raspberry Pi OS, PoE & USB-C The Hellbender Tendryl is a fully integrated edge-AI camera for frictionless integration and deployment. It combines a Raspberry Pi CM5 and Hailo 8 accelerator with a 12MP autofocus camera, and can single-handedly empower advanced on-edge computer vision applications. Key features include: Fully accessible Quad-core Cortex-A76 ARM processor running Raspberry Pi OS for easy development and support Hailo 8 AI accelerator with 26 TOPS for powerful on-edge inference 12 MP autofocus rolling shutter camera available in both standard and wide fields of view Gigabit PoE, separate USB-C ports for power, data, and flashing, and HDMI connection for easy integration Onboard IMU, environmental sensor, microphone, speaker, and programmable LED for peripheral sensing and output Designed and assembled in Pittsburgh PA, USA - [Stereo Camera](https://hellbender.com/product/stereo-camera/): Stereo Camera with Built-In AI Accelerator The Hellbender Stereo Camera is a fully programmable depth perception module combining a Raspberry Pi CM5 and Hailo 8 accelerator. It is capable of single-handedly empowering advanced industrial and robotic applications. Key features include: Gigabit PoE and 12V pass through power supply for powering external devices like lighting and actuators Quad-core Cortex-A76 ARM processor and Hailo-8 AI accelerator with 26 TOPS capability for traditional and AI-enabled applications NIR illumination and pattern projection for operating in low light and feature-poor environments Time synchronized IMU for VINS and other robotic applications Temperature, pressure, and relative humidity sensors for standard environmental monitoring Designed and assembled in Pittsburgh PA, USA - [Drone Visible Inspection Camera](https://hellbender.com/product/air-cam/): Camera optimized for drone applications The Hellbender drone visible inspection camera is a high-performance, inspection-grade drone camera designed for small gimbal mount applications, leveraging CM4 and the Sony IMX-477 camera modules to deliver robust imaging solutions for various applications. While offering versatile configurations, including multiple lens options (190° to 50° horizontal field of view) and scalable hardware features like CM4 variants with customizable RAM, storage, and Wi-Fi capabilities, the system prioritizes cost-effective design, flexibility, reliability, and advanced technology to meet demanding inspection and imaging needs. Designed and Assembled in the USA - [LoRa Radio](https://hellbender.com/product/lora-radio/): A Low Cost High Performance LoRa Transceiver The Hellbender LoRa radio is an ultra-low-power, high-performance LoRa transceiver designed for seamless integration into various Hellbender products. It supports various frequencies between 150-960 MHz. This module is ideal for long range wireless applications. This module also includes an integrated antenna simplifying testing and deployment. Designed and assembled in the USA - [Robotic Navigation System](https://hellbender.com/product/robotic-navigation-system/): Perception-ready compute, networking, and safety for autonomous mobility The Hellbender Robotic Navigation System (RNS) Core is the integrated navigation brain for industrial and commercial robots. It combines an NVIDIA Jetson Orin NX (16GB) and Raspberry Pi CM4 on a single carrier with the power, networking, and safety infrastructure a production robot actually needs, so your team develops autonomy, not wiring harnesses. Add Hellbender cameras or your own sensors as your application demands. Key features include: ROS 2 compatibility and REST API for easy software integration NVIDIA Jetson Orin NX 16GB & Raspberry Pi CM4 for onboard compute and AI acceleration 12-port switch: 5x GbE, 2x PoE, as well as CANbus and Ethernet sensor interfaces for flexible hardware integration Customizations available for expansion modules, power switch modules, cellular breakouts, and compute configurations Designed and Assembled in Pittsburgh PA, USA - [Vine Camera System](https://hellbender.com/product/vinecam-system/): A multi-node system for distributed monitoring The Vine Camera System is a distributed monitoring platform for large environments that require continuous inspection, like retail and warehouse operations - particularly those with high value or high volume goods. Key features include: 48V DC power supply allows the central hub to power up to 64 cameras Lightweight REST API for simple data collection from across network of connected cameras Quad-core Cortex-A72 processor and optional Hailo 8 AI accelerator enables onboard processing for faster, more cost-effective operation Programmable camera LEDs improve visibility and image quality for improved monitoring Base Development Kit includes 1 hub and 4 cameras; contact Hellbender for alternate configurations. Designed and assembled in the USA. - [AITRIOS Workmate Cam](https://hellbender.com/product/aitrios-workmate-cam/): A Low-Cost Mono Camera for Edge AI The Hellbender AITRIOS Workmate Camera is designed as a compact edge device for many applications. This module provides integration of an RTC clock and integrated IMU. It also has HDMI, RS-485 and ethernet outputs. The Raspberry Pi CM4 general-purpose processor handles all general computing tasks such as data sharing, networking, wireless connectivity, or data aggregation. The Sony Aitrios powered IMX500 camera implements AI models on-chip consuming none of the general purpose CPU capability. Designed and assembled in the USA - [RP2350A Development Board](https://hellbender.com/product/rp2350a-development-board/): Hellbender RP2350 Development Board The Hellbender Raspberry Pi RP2350 development board is a general purpose microcontroller and sensor board ready to be integrated into any project. Key features include: Flat back, 46-pin castellated IO headers for easy mechanical integration USB type C, SWD, and QWIIC connector support for easy electrical integration and debug LiPo battery power and charging for portable operation Integrated RTC, IMU, Temperature, Pressure, and Relative Humidity sensors µSD card for removable storage This board is supported through the Raspberry Pi PICO SDK. They’re integral to systems requiring image capture, processing, and analysis. - [Passive IR Sensors](https://hellbender.com/building-blocks/passive-ir-sensors/): Passive Infrared (PIR) sensors detect infrared light emitted by objects in their field of view, commonly used in motion detection for security systems, lighting control, and energy management solutions. - [Time of Flight Sensors](https://hellbender.com/building-blocks/time-of-flight-sensors/): Time of Flight (ToF) sensors measure distances by calculating the time it takes for a light signal to bounce back from an object. They’re used in applications requiring precise distance measurements, such as augmented reality, gesture recognition, and autonomous navigation. - [IMUs, Gyroscopes, Accelerometers](https://hellbender.com/building-blocks/imus-gyroscopes-accelerometers/): Inertial Measurement Units (IMUs), gyroscopes, and accelerometers are critical for motion sensing and orientation, found in devices like smartphones, drones, and wearable fitness trackers. They measure linear acceleration and angular velocity, enabling features like step counting, activity recognition, and flight control. - [UBLOX M9 GNSS Module](https://hellbender.com/building-blocks/ublox-m9-gnss-module/): The UBLOX M9 GNSS module offers high-precision navigation and positioning capabilities, widely used in drone navigation, asset tracking, and outdoor navigation systems.
